You will be protected like a father: TN CM assures women

Chennai, Nov 26 : Tamil Nadu Chief Minister M.K.Stalin assured women and girls that his government will protect them like a father and that it will be a priority to ensure the safety of female students and women in educational institutions and workplaces.
Stalin stated in a statement Friday that he would protect him as Chief Minister and like a father.

The statement of the Chief Minister comes a day after the International Day for the Elimination of Violence Against Women was observed around the world.

The UN stated that “Orange the World: End Violence against Women” is the theme for this year’s campaign to raise awareness.To represent a brighter future without violence against women or girls, orange is our colour.Join the orange movement!

Stalin urged educational institutions and businesses to not cover up sexual offences against girls and women.

He also asked authorities to act responsibly and properly, and urged victims of sexual assault to not take extreme measures but to fight for justice and bring the perpetrators to the court.

Stalin stated that the government would take action against anyone who exploits women sexually.

He also stressed the importance of protecting children and women.

He stated that the government has set a goal to end the crimes against children and women.

Stalin stated that administrators of educational institutions and businesses should investigate complaints.

He also urged teachers and heads of educational institutions to not cover up incidents of sexual assault on children in order to ‘protect their reputation’.

The Chief Minister appealed for survivors of sexual assault to call the helpline “1098”.
